Summary

Richard Comerford, aged 55 and without a fixed address, had pleaded guilty in 2009 to robbery and possession of an imitation firearm at Boylesports bookmakers on Capel Street, Dublin. He was originally sentenced in February 2014 to five years' imprisonment, with the final two years suspended, by Judge Mary Ellen Ring. The Director of Public Prosecutions had previously argued that the sentence was unduly lenient, citing that Comerford was arrested shortly after the robbery while sitting in a pub on Capel Street with his co‑accused, drinking pints. On appeal, the three‑judge Court of Appeal, led by Mr Justice Garrett Sheehan, found the sentence too lenient in light of his 66 prior convictions. The court therefore increased his sentence by two years, setting aside the original term and imposing a new five‑year imprisonment from the original start date, with the same suspended portion.
